In this episode Juan Sanchez shows you how to learn rifle rolls, starting from the basics of slow and point rolls all the way to the ultra-fast roll rates.

The airplanes used in the video are an Extreme Flight 67" Extra 260 and an Extreme Flight 105" Slick V2.

Extra 260 surface travel and exponentials:
Ailerons: 36 degrees. Expo: 55%
Elevator: 55 degrees. Expo 65%
Rudder: 45 degrees. Expo 55%

105" Slick surface travel and exponentials:
Ailerons: 38 degrees. Expo: 55%
Elevator: 55 degrees. Expo 65%
Rudder: 42 degrees. Expo 55%

Additionally... as the roll rates are increased, the need to "Anticipate" the input increases... there is a latency between the input on the sticks and the servo moving it is very small with good fast servos... but it isn't zero.... Also: Same inputs as Harrier rolls... so learn Harrier rolls... and then reduce aircraft body angle and increase speed....
